RustRover‌ 是 JetBrains 推出的专为 Rust 语言打造的独立集成开发环境(IDE),已于 2024 年正式发布,取代了原有的 IntelliJ Rust 插件,为 macOS 用户提供更稳定、更高效的 Rust 开发体验。该 IDE 对非商业用途‌完全免费‌,支持 Apple Silicon(M1/M2/M3/M4/M5)和 Intel 芯片,是当前 Rust 开发者的理想选择 。JetBrains RustRover 2026 for mac(Rust编码软件)v2026.1.2中文版下载

核心功能亮点(2026 版本增强)

‌AI 编码助手 Junie‌:内置 AI 智能体,支持上下文感知代码生成、智能补全与重构建议,连接外部模型协议(MCP),提升编码效率 。

‌调试能力升级‌:支持远程调试与芯片级调试(on-chip debugging),兼容 GDB 和 LLDB,可直接在 IDE 中分析嵌入式 Rust 程序 。

‌宏展开与类型推导‌:高亮显示宏调用、cfg 块和 unsafe 代码,支持一键展开宏,帮助理解复杂代码结构 。

‌团队协作增强‌:内置实时协作编码、Git 集成、分支管理与代码审查功能,支持 GitHub 和 GitLab 工作流 。

‌全栈开发支持‌:集成 HTTP 客户端、Docker 工具与数据库管理功能,可同时开发 Web API 与前端逻辑 。

初次配置建议(提升开发效率)

中文界面设置‌:进入 Preferences > Plugins,搜索并安装 ‌Chinese (Simplified) Language Pack‌,重启后即可切换为中文界面。

‌主题与字体‌:推荐使用 ‌Darcula 深色主题‌,搭配 ‌JetBrains Mono‌ 字体,提升代码可读性。

‌AI 功能启用‌:在设置中启用 ‌AI Assistant‌,可获得免费订阅下的智能补全与离线代码建议 。

‌项目快速启动‌:支持直接导入 Cargo 项目,自动识别 Cargo.toml 并配置依赖,新手可零配置上手 。

版本2026.1.2更新内容:

一、2026.1大版本核心更新
Rust语法与工具链适配‌
完整适配Rust 1.75-1.77版本的新语法特性,包括改进async fn在trait中的支持、优化let-else表达式的类型推断,同时同步更新了Cargo新版配置文件的解析规则,适配最新的依赖管理特性。

AI开发能力升级‌
开放ACP协议支持,可以一键接入GitHub Copilot、Claude Code等外部AI编码智能体,支持AI直接调用RustRover的代码分析、重构功能,升级了内置AI助手对Rust生态的知识适配,能更精准地给出生命周期、所有权相关的代码建议。

开发体验优化‌
优化了大型Rust工作空间的索引加载速度,相比旧版本索引耗时降低约20%;改进了宏展开的调试体验,支持直接在宏展开预览中设置断点调试;优化了WASM项目的运行配置模板,新建WASM项目可以一键完成编译配置。

性能优化‌
优化了代码补全、导航跳转的响应速度,降低了IDE在持续编码过程中的内存占用,解决了长时间开发后卡顿的问题。

二、2026.1.2补丁更新说明
该版本作为补丁修复包,主要解决了2026.1版本发布后暴露的问题,包括修复特定场景下宏展开报错、部分WASM项目调试断点不生效、Cargo依赖解析偶发崩溃等问题,同时适配JetBrains上游平台的安全更新,整体稳定性更强。

JetBrains RustRover 2026 for mac(Rust编码软件)v2026.1.2中文版下载

JetBrains RustRover 2026 for mac(Rust编码软件)v2026.1.2中文版下载

兼容性: MacOS  12 或更高版本 64 位 • Apple Silicon 或 Intel Core 处理器